HB0106 • 2017

Change in party affiliation.

AN ACT relating to elections; amending a provision related to changes in party affiliation as specified; making conforming amendments; and providing for an effective date.

Did Not Pass

The latest official action shows that this bill did not move forward in that session.

Sponsor
Representative Blackburn
Last action
2017-02-27
Official status
inactive
Effective date
Not listed

Bill History

  1. 2017-02-27 Senate

    S postponed indefinitely

  2. 2017-02-27 Senate

    S07 - Corporations:Do Pass Failed 0-3-2-0-0

  3. 2017-02-13 Senate

    S Introduced and Referred to S07 - Corporations

  4. 2017-02-03 Senate

    S Received for Introduction

  5. 2017-02-03 House

    H 3rd Reading:Passed 34-25-1-0-0

  6. 2017-02-02 House

    H 2nd Reading:Passed

  7. 2017-02-01 House

    H COW:Passed

  8. 2017-01-31 House

    H Placed on General File

  9. 2017-01-31 House

    H07 - Corporations:Recommend Do Pass 6-3-0-0-0

  10. 2017-01-24 House

    H Introduced and Referred to H07 - Corporations

  11. 2017-01-10 House

    H Received for Introduction

  12. 2017-01-09 LSO

    Bill Number Assigned
